Nefarious Sunglasses
You may have seen Nefarious shades on such rock stars
such as Nelly, Snoop Dogg and Usher. The founder, Jason Hoehn, has created a stylish, vintage rock star inspired
design which uses high grade diamonds, emeralds and rubies. Nefarious
clients can create their own custom jewelry which includes rings, necklaces and bracelets. These diamond frames go
for $30,000.
